Understanding Your Needs

Before diving into the vast world of online treadmill offerings, it's crucial to determine what your fitness goals are and what functions are most crucial to you. Here are some aspects to consider:

  • Frequency of Use: Will the treadmill be utilized everyday or occasionally?
  • User Weight: Is the treadmill efficient in supporting your weight or that of several users?
  • Available Space: Do you have enough space for the treadmill? Consider dimensions and folding alternatives.
  • Specific Goals: Are you training for a marathon, looking to shed some pounds, or thinking about basic physical fitness?

These aspects will help narrow down your choices substantially.

Kinds of Treadmills

There are different kinds of treadmills offered online, each matched to different physical fitness levels and choices. Comprehending these types will assist you make a notified decision.

1. Handbook vs. Motorized Treadmills

FunctionHandbook TreadmillsMotorized Treadmills
Source of powerUser-poweredElectric motor powers the belt
Max SpeedSlower, depends upon user effortGreater speeds readily available
Price RangeUsually more affordableNormally more pricey
AreaUsually lighter and more compactBulkier, requires more installation
UpkeepLower maintenanceNeeds regular checks and upkeep

2. Folding vs. Non-Folding Treadmills

FeatureFolding TreadmillsNon-Folding Treadmills
Space-Saving DesignCan be easily stored awayMore long-term, requires dedicated space
WeightLighter, simpler to moveMuch heavier, might require help
SturdinessMight be less toughUsually more robust

3. Treadmills with Advanced Features

FeatureStandard TreadmillsHigh-End Treadmills
ShowBasic metrics (speed, time)Advanced tracking (heart rate, calories burned)
Pre-Programmed WorkoutsLimited choicesMultiple personalized exercises
ConnectivityNone or standardBluetooth, apps, and music sync
Slope FeaturesHandbook, limited alternativesAutomatic incline changes

Check Out Reviews and Compare Prices

Before finalizing a purchase, it is important to read customer reviews to gauge the efficiency, sturdiness, and total complete satisfaction with the treadmill. In addition, comparing costs throughout several sites can help make sure a better deal.

Tips for Reading Reviews:

  • Look for Verified Purchases: These reviews generally supply more reputable insights.
  • Concentrate On Specific Features: Consider reading evaluations that discuss your preferred attributes (e.g., sound levels, ease of assembly).
  • Look For Recurring Issues: If numerous evaluations mention a specific issue, it may require caution.

FAQs about Buying Treadmills Online

Q1: Can I return a treadmill if I don't like it?

Most credible retailers provide a return policy, but the specifics might differ. Examine reviews and return policies before buying.

Q2: What is the best brand name for home treadmills?

Brands like NordicTrack, ProForm, and Sole often get high ratings for quality and features. However, individual choice and spending plan need to direct your choice.

Q3: How much should I invest on a treadmill?

Entry-level treadmills can range from ₤ 300 to ₤ 700, while mid-range options typically fall in between ₤ 800 and ₤ 1,500. High-end designs can go beyond ₤ 2,000.

Q4: Do I need a treadmill with a heart rate keep track of?

While not vital, a heart rate monitor can be advantageous for individuals wanting to track their physical fitness development and maintain safe exercise strength levels.

Q5: How typically should I oil my treadmill?

Routine lubrication is vital for the longevity of your treadmill. Typically, it is suggested to lube every three to six months, depending upon use.
